Kahiki Polynesian Restaurant a goner
Confirmed: The Polynesian-themed Kahiki restaurant in Columbus, Ohio will be closed by August, the property converted for use for a Walgreen's drug store. Kahiki's owner promises to remove and store all the valuable Easter Island heads and other accouterments. There is also talk of the Kahiki reopening in downtown Columbus . . .
